Where to embed the heartache
and remain silent
Silence is blameless
But I don’t want to be an observer
Because the traumatic scar
Falling not nor scratching
After every scratching it re-bleeds
I do not know,
If your love forced me to comply,
Or does love touch my heart;
I do not know,
If my heart has been conquered,
or to be persuaded.
I lost myself at the moment
Onto an unknown,
But I am well comprehended to face
The far-off back of my own,
Still insist its beauty
Even it’s only a sight of the back
I’m always shaken by own’s acumen,
Things do not happen, but got the answer,
Like the fate of duplicated tapes;
Where to ballot is the same,
So as the divination,
Dementia is sometimes a happiness,
Keen to be an absurdity.
It turned out that
The ever unknown silent talk
In the distance,
Eyes remains the same, and
I always know,
Where to lay the heartache,
And remain silent.
Catherine Yen
